WillaKenzie Estate's 2018 Willamette Valley Pinot Gris is a classy, varietally driven wine that offers purity, balance and finesse. This expressive wine is both floral and fruit driven, with notes of citrus blossom, white peach and a hint of minerality.

Named after the marine sedimentary soil that defines it, WillaKenzie Estate is one of Oregon's top flight wine producers: a small, family-owned winery making wonderfully intense but balanced wines exclusively from the Pinot family of grapes from their own estate vineyards. Named after the sedimentary soil on which the vines are planted, preservation of the local ecosystem is at the forefront of WillaKenzie’s winemaking practices. Clonal diversity across the estate vineyard results in Pinot Noirs, Chardonnays, and Pinot Gris that showcase the elegance of the region’s terroir. The winery was named after the Willakenzie soil on which the vineyards are planted to convey the influence that the soil imparts on the wine's flavors and aromas.
